Moreover, you should consider the practical benefits of netted fabric. It allows for excellent airflow, which makes it ideal for warmer climates or outdoor events. The open weave can help keep you cool while still looking stylish. For example, imagine a netted overlay on a simple tank top; it adds texture and interest while maintaining a lightweight feel. This is just one way to implement netted fabric into your everyday style.
Additionally, netted fabric is incredibly easy to care for. Most styles are machine washable and quick to dry, ensuring that you spend less time worrying about maintenance and more time enjoying your fashion choices. You can ensure that your netted pieces last longer by following basic care instructions, like washing them on a gentle cycle and avoiding harsh detergents.
